## GraphScope: restart after stale-edge alerts

If GraphScope (the dependency graph visualizer) shows stale edges older than 30 minutes, restart the edge-crawler service first, then flush its render queue. Confirm the node count matches the manifest service. If counts still diverge, the crawler has lost its database session; reconnect it manually using the connection string below.

replica DSN, yadug-hahaf: redis://ulawyn_svc:0N@db-d116.zemvardyn.local:5432/wenix

- [ ] **Contract run: Bellwick office → Thornmere office.** Collect the signed Arden-Folly contracts from the records room before 10:00. Count pages against the cover sheet. Use the grey lockable satchel, not envelopes. Log departure time on the run sheet. No stops between offices. Satchel stays with the courier — never in the boot, never unattended. On arrival, Thornmere reception countersigns the run sheet. Before the courier leaves, relay the confidential hand-over instruction that appears directly below this item.

drop instructions, tagef-faweg: the wenax novmir courier leaves the tammir ledger at gate 6507 under passcode 506938

Handover for the sync: I've been babysitting Spanwright, our diff viewer for huge files. Chunked rendering works now, but diffs over 2GB still stall on the merge pane — suspect the index cache. Petra has context if I'm out. The perf dashboard needs the sealed staging creds; you can unseal them with the passphrase below.

recovery phrase for tafop-tagef: casdor-ulair-norys-druion-sorius-jorael-ralwyn